Real-time Operational Reporting Mistake Run on the source OLTP system Degrades performance of transaction processing Best Practice Certified for E-Business Suite, Siebel, Peoplesoft, JD Edwards Offload to a secondary, optimized system Synchronized in real time Maintain transaction processing performance OLTP OLTP real time data Reporting Instance 6

Benefits of Operational Reporting Solutions with Oracle GoldenGate Workload and Resource Utilization Avoid resource intensive operations on the primary system Split operations to systems optimized for each type of use case Optimization More efficient operation on systems tuned specifically for reporting, e.g. large sort areas, partitions, and different types of indexing. Full Use of the Reporting Instance Reporting needs that include the creation of temporary tables or other processes to prepare data for reporting can be run on the reporting instance. 7

Benefits of Operational Reporting Solutions with Oracle GoldenGate (cont.) Expansion Options Option to include bi-directional replication for key system tables or for entire sets of data. Reporting Solution Options Use either reporting tools such as Oracle s BI-Publisher or tools provided in Oracle s applications. Certified by Oracle Tested and certified on major Oracle applications including E- Business Suite, JD Edwards, PeopleSoft and Siebel CRM. 8

What is Oracle GoldenGate? Oracle GoldenGate provides low-impact capture, routing, transformation, and delivery of transactional data across heterogeneous environments in real time Key Differentiators: Performance Non-intrusive, low-impact, sub-second latency Flexible and Extensible Open, modular architecture - Supports heterogeneous sources and targets Reliable Maintains transactional integrity - Resilient against interruptions and failures 11

Oracle GoldenGate Architecture Capture: Committed changes are captured (and can be filtered) as they occur by reading the transaction logs. Trail files: Universal data format enables heterogeneity. Oracle GoldenGate Architecture Capture: Committed changes are captured (and can be filtered) as they occur by reading the transaction logs. Trail files: Universal data format enables heterogeneity. Route: No distance constraints via TCP/IP. Compression & encryption. Delivery: Applies transactional data with guaranteed integrity. Operational Reporting for Oracle E-Business Suite Replicates transactional data to reporting instance with subsecond latency Dedicated reporting instance optimized for queries See Knowledge Document 1112325.1 Oracle E-Business Suite Reporting Tools (e.g. Oracle BI Publisher) Capture Source Trail LAN / WAN / Internet Target Trail Deliver Source Primary Unidirectional Reporting Instance 17

Operational Reporting for Oracle PeopleSoft Reports run locally against the target or via the Process Scheduler configured to point to the reporting instance Reports are read-only, but can create temporary tables Bi-directional replication of key tables for seamless work of Process Scheduler See Knowledge Document 1114746.1 PeopleSoft Application Server Process Scheduler Custom Reports (e.g. BI Publisher) Capture Source Trail LAN / WAN / Internet Target Trail Deliver Source Primary Deliver Target Trail Bi-Directional Source Trail Capture Reporting Instance 18

Operational Reporting for Oracle JD Edwards Second JD Edwards Application Server accesses reporting instance for generating resource intensive reports Read only: Data should not be created or changed in the reporting instance Heterogeneous: Use an Oracle reporting instance for non-oracle installations See Knowledge Document 1112406.1 JD Edwards App Server JD Edwards App Server Custom Reports (e.g. Oracle BI Publisher) LAN / WAN / Internet Capture Source Trail Unidirectional Target Trail Deliver Source Primary Reporting Instance 19

Operational Reporting for Oracle Siebel CRM Allow reporting tools e.g. Oracle s BI Publisher to be run against the reporting instance Remap data from the source system to different but like schemas that may be more easily understood by business users See Knowledge Document 1112403.1 Siebel Application Server Oracle BI Publisher Server Custom Reports (e.g. Oracle BI Publisher) LAN / WAN / Internet Capture Source Trail Unidirectional Target Trail Deliver Source Primary Reporting Instance 20
